SOLD PF
Closed- 4 1/4 inches
Open- 7 1/2 inches
Blade- 3 1/4 inches with polished flats and dark bevels
Steel- 52100 High Carbon
Grind- Hollow Ground on 10" wheel
Frame- File worked and anodized titanium
Scales- Amber jigged bone in stag pattern
Bolsters- Polished titanium
Back spacer- File worked and anodized titanium
Gold plated screws

Solid early lock up and smooth action with the blade riding on caged bearings. Knife can be thumb flicked or rolled open with zero lock stick. This is the first knife I have hollow ground in a while, I got the tip off just a touch, I free hand grind. If you look closely at the picture you can see the tip is a smidgen off center. Blade doesn't rub the frame and with only 10 thousands clearance at the pivot its not off a lot. I just want to make sure of full disclosure on my part.
